Transaction ce502868a461796077eedb303e9bd653744634abff886fbe71441dd199e7a644

6 Input
2 Outputs
  • ce502868a461796077eedb303e9bd653744634abff886fbe71441dd199e7a644:0
  • value  439377885
    address  1LfgAUve1aBtfYNsdKQRTLNKQ2Ds26oDFt
  • ce502868a461796077eedb303e9bd653744634abff886fbe71441dd199e7a644:1
  • value  144051068
    address  3PfLfw7khhBhc49386eskPQrVT27ie2PbB